City attorney to review donations made by developers BY CASEY VAN DIVIER CVANDIVIER@COLORADOCOMMUNITYMEDIA.COM

Nineteen people — not all Arvada residents — signed a complaint filed with the Arvada city clerk Dec. 3 regarding campaign contributions accepted by Marc Williams, who was reelected as mayor Nov. 5. Resident Cindi Kreutzer filed the complaint, citing “numerous questionable contributions” listed on Williams’ campaign finance forms. Kreutzer acted as campaign manager to Harriet Hall, one of Williams’ Williams two opponents, in the 2019 mayoral election.
